CSS3 스타일을 사용하여 웹 페이지 로딩 속도를 최적화하는 실용적인 방법
인터넷의 급속한 발전과 함께 웹 페이지 로딩 속도는 사용자 경험의 중요한 지표 중 하나가 되었습니다. 대부분의 경우 페이지가 느리게 로드되어 사용자가 떠나게 됩니다. 이 문제를 해결하기 위해 프런트 엔드 개발자는 CSS3 스타일을 최적화하여 웹 페이지의 로딩 속도를 향상시킬 수 있습니다. 이 기사에서는 개발자가 아름다운 디자인을 유지하면서 웹 페이지의 로딩 속도를 향상시키는 데 도움이 되는 몇 가지 실용적인 방법을 소개합니다.
웹 페이지를 개발할 때 일반적으로 여러 CSS 파일을 사용하여 다양한 스타일을 정의합니다. 그러나 여러 CSS 파일을 로드하는 브라우저는 웹 페이지 로딩 속도에 부정적인 영향을 미칠 수 있습니다. 따라서 모든 CSS 파일을 하나의 파일로 병합하여 압축하는 것이 좋습니다. 이렇게 하면 HTTP 요청 수가 줄어들어 로딩 속도가 빨라집니다.
스타일 규칙을 너무 많이 사용하면 CSS 파일 크기가 커지고 브라우저의 처리 부하가 늘어납니다. 따라서 개발자는 불필요한 스타일 규칙을 사용하지 않도록 노력해야 합니다. 선택기의 중첩 수준을 줄이고, 중복된 스타일 규칙을 제거하고, 단축 속성을 사용하여 스타일 시트를 단순화할 수 있습니다.
웹 페이지에서 이미지를 아이콘으로 사용하면 HTTP 요청 수가 늘어나고 웹 페이지 로드 속도가 느려집니다. 대조적으로, CSS3에서 글꼴 아이콘을 사용하면 HTTP 요청이 줄어들고 필요에 따라 아이콘의 크기와 색상이 조정될 수 있습니다. 개발자는 Font Awesome 및 Material Design Icons와 같은 인기 있는 글꼴 아이콘 라이브러리를 사용할 수 있습니다.
JavaScript를 사용하여 구현된 애니메이션 효과로 인해 웹페이지 로딩 시간이 늘어날 수 있습니다. 반대로 CSS3 애니메이션을 사용하면 애니메이션 효과를 더 효율적으로 얻을 수 있으며 CSS3를 지원하는 브라우저에서 더 나은 성능을 얻을 수 있습니다. 개발자는 JavaScript 애니메이션 대신 CSS3 애니메이션을 사용하여 웹 페이지의 로딩 속도를 향상시켜야 합니다.
웹 페이지를 개발할 때 CSS3의 새로운 기능을 최대한 활용하여 웹 페이지의 디자인 효과와 사용자 경험을 개선해야 합니다. 그러나 이전 브라우저와 호환되려면 개발자는 CSS3의 점진적인 향상 및 점진적인 저하 기술을 사용해야 합니다. 이는 새로운 기능을 사용하기 전에 브라우저가 해당 기능을 지원하는지 확인하고 지원하지 않는 경우 대안을 제공한다는 의미입니다.
미리 로드 및 지연 로딩은 웹 페이지 로딩 속도를 최적화하는 효과적인 방법입니다. 개발자는 CSS3 프리로딩 및 지연 로딩 기술을 사용하여 웹페이지의 로딩 속도를 향상시킬 수 있습니다. 미리 로드를 사용하면 브라우저가 다른 리소스를 로드하기 전에 CSS 파일을 미리 로드할 수 있으므로 웹 페이지 로드 속도가 빨라집니다. 지연 로딩을 사용하면 웹페이지가 로드된 후 특정 CSS 파일을 로드할 수 있으므로 페이지를 렌더링하는 데 걸리는 시간이 줄어듭니다.
요약
CSS3 스타일을 사용하여 웹 페이지 로딩 속도를 최적화함으로써 개발자는 웹 페이지 로딩 속도를 향상시켜 사용자 경험을 향상시킬 수 있습니다. CSS 파일을 병합 및 압축하고, 너무 많은 스타일 규칙을 사용하지 않고, 이미지 대신 글꼴 아이콘을 사용하고, JavaScript 애니메이션 대신 CSS3 애니메이션을 사용하고, CSS3 점진적 향상 및 우아한 저하를 사용하고, CSS3 사전 로딩 및 지연 로딩을 사용하여 효과적으로 개선할 수 있습니다. 웹페이지 로딩 속도.
위 내용은 CSS3 스타일을 사용하여 웹 페이지 로딩 속도를 최적화하는 실용적인 방법의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!